Two suggestions:

Annaberg (in the Mariazell area) might be good. It's a ski town in the winter and a hiking town in the summer. Some short hikes or drives will get you great views of Oetscher. The drive up to Annaberg from the Vienna side is beautiful--along a small river valley, two lane, windy road.

Admont (near the Gasaeuse National Park). Scenery is spectacular, a beautiful baroque abbey with a famous library, lots of outdoor opportunities there (hiking, kayaking, etc).

The train from Graz is slow. Maybe look at using Innsbruck instead? If you only need the car to get into the mountains, maybe take the train from Vienna to Innsbruck, get the car there, go to the mountains, then return the car in Innsbruck and continue to Venice. (It's a very scenic train ride, by the way.) Avoid drop off charges and might be more efficient for you. Just a thought.

Driving won't be anything I would call challenging, but on weekends or holidays, there will be traffic. So allow some time buffer for that.

Quick addition: the trains to Venice can be FULL. You need to book ahead. OBB online is not so great at giving you all the options and best prices for international tickets. I go to the train station and buy one in person for these trips (and sometimes the options/prices are different in different train stations--go figure!). But if you are only in Vienna a day or two before you travel that might be a problem. Something to be aware of.

Between Vienna and Graz, there are really no major mountainous areas such as Austria is known for. Perhaps when you rent the car, you should consider driving west to Innsbruck and then getting the train from there? Perhaps look at stopping in the Wolfgangsee area.
